
RC43: Housing and Built Environment
About RC43
RC43 is one of the research committees of the International Sociological Association. Its objectives are:
-
To create an international community among scholars in the field of housing and the built environment;
-
to promote the development of social science theory and research on housing and the built environment;
-
to contribute to informed decisions regarding intervention in and invention of housing and the built environments supportive of human needs.
Members of RC43 come from around the world, and conduct research on varied topics relating to housing and the built environment.
